About Class 12 Maths Chapter 11 Three Dimensional Geometry

Class 12 Maths Chapter 11 Three Dimensional Geometry sits inside the Vectors and Three-Dimensional Geometry unit. It covers equations of a line and a plane in space, angles between lines, planes, and a line-plane pair, and shortest-distance calculations. The chapter has 3 exercises - the numbered ones each drill a single technique, while the Miscellaneous exercise mixes techniques and matches the 5-mark CBSE board format.

Concepts Covered in Class 12 Maths Chapter 11 Three Dimensional Geometry

The exercise index above maps each exercise back to these concepts.

  • Direction Cosines and Direction Ratios: Direction cosines are the cosines of the angles a line makes with the coordinate axes; direction ratios are any scalar multiple of the direction cosines.
  • Equation of a Line in Space: Vector form: r equals a plus lambda times b, where a is a point on the line and b is the direction. Cartesian form: (x - x0)/a equals (y - y0)/b equals (z - z0)/c.
  • Equation of a Plane: Vector form: r dot n equals d, where n is the normal; Cartesian form: ax + by + cz + d = 0. Plane through three points uses a determinant set-up.
  • Angles: Angle between two lines uses the dot product of their direction vectors; angle between two planes uses the dot product of their normals; angle between a line and a plane uses the angle between the line direction and the normal (then subtract from 90 degrees).
  • Distance Formulas: Distance from a point to a plane uses the absolute value of (ax0 + by0 + cz0 + d) divided by the magnitude of (a, b, c); shortest distance between two skew lines uses a vector formula with the cross product of the two direction vectors.

Common Mistakes Students Make in Class 12 Maths Chapter 11 Three Dimensional Geometry

  • Confusing direction cosines with direction ratios; the cosines square-sum to 1, the ratios do not.
  • Computing the angle between a line and a plane using the line direction and the plane vector; you must use the line direction and the plane NORMAL, then subtract from 90 degrees.
  • Forgetting the absolute value sign in the distance from a point to a plane formula; distance is always non-negative.
  • Using the parallel-lines shortest-distance formula on skew lines; the two formulae are different and CBSE expects the correct one.
